Following the technological advances, new personalized, and immersive services, based on recent developments in virtual co-existence, i.e., Metaverse, new opportunities for teaching methodologies and practices for reskilling educators and students emerge. However, the Metaverse infrastructure is still in its infancy. Thus, researchers, educators, and digital designers have an opportunity to lead the way. To realize the Metaverse potential as a three-dimensional, global, interconnected, immersive and real-time online world, new ways of connecting the physical world with Extended Reality (XR) experiences are required. Online learning has become mainstream, and Education is mainly focusing on the integration of immersive technologies into academic curricula to make learning more engaging and conceivable. Thus, Metaverse is one of those focal points for educators to create 3D virtual classrooms. Additionally, heading towards Industry 5.0, huge amount of personal data is continuously uploaded to the Cloud. As such, Blockchain is required to improve the quality of online education by enhancing accreditation processes, including security issues and scalability. Therefore, in this research work the design and development of collaborative platform for the design of Product-Service Systems (PSS), encapsulating a plethora of virtual tools is presented. Ultimately, with the integration of Metaverse, Blockchain and their accompanying digital technologies, young engineers can coexist with their educators, industrial partners, and their colleagues, in an attempt to achieve greater engagement, learn by doing, and get familiar with foreign and multi-cultural educational systems. Consequently, the presented framework promotes design education based on the collaboration provided by Metaverse, and academic credits are granted for young engineers through the Blockchain framework.
